Вес страниц надо уменьшить, помогите(

12
Merlak
На сайте с 19.03.2010
Offline
18
1396

Добрый день форумчане!

Я хочу уменьшить вес страниц за счёт уменьшения css. Рисунков у меня мало.

В основном я проверял через main-ip.ru, там css - 150 кб. это очень много. Или нет?

Я наблюдал за весом страниц вконтакте, там вообще 0,5 % от общего объёма веса. У них всё на ява скриптах. как такое возможно))

Подскажите мне, 380 кб общий вес главной страницы это много? Или терпимо. И сколько должна весить страница чтобы поисковик проиндексировал более или менее страницу.

Спасибо!

Забыл. вот мой сайт: http://www.merlak.com

Garin33
На сайте с 31.08.2009
Offline
169
#1

Я считаю "нормальный" вес страницы - это в пределах 100 кб.

Первое, что приходит на ум - использовать gzip, далее можно попробовать сжать css, статья 2.

Еще неплохо бы уменьшить качество картинок, а то 20-30 кб весят картинки размером в 200 пикселей, многовато для них. После сжатия (к примеру, фотошопом - "сохранить для web и устройств") такая картинка будет весить на 30-60% меньше, для глаза заметных изменений нет.

Потому что Drupal - это круто.
dma84
На сайте с 21.04.2009
Offline
168
#2
Ragnarok
На сайте с 25.06.2010
Offline
239
#3

150кб CSS это жесть

//TODO: перестать откладывать на потом
Merlak
На сайте с 19.03.2010
Offline
18
#4
Ragnarok:
150кб CSS это жесть

Ну это я преувеличил. на самом деле 74 кб. Это с графикой вместе 162179 байт.

Т.е. вот данные:

размер HTML разметки страницы: 75885 байт ( 19.9 % )

полный вес CSS ресурса: 72457 байт ( 19 % )

размер JavaScript страницы : 70229 байт ( 18.4 % )

вес графики включая прописанную в CSS: 162179 байт ( 42.6 % )

графическое изображение:

полный вес главной страницы сайта 380750 байт

Garin33
На сайте с 31.08.2009
Offline
169
#5

В данном случае не нужно полагаться на эти "сервисы", вот я сохранил морду на комп, общий вес файла+папки с графикой 531 кб.

Вообще к моему совету прислушайтесь, не думаю, что кто-то может предложить еще какие-то решения, кроме платных "анализов" и "оптимизации работы".

Merlak
На сайте с 19.03.2010
Offline
18
#6
Garin33:
В данном случае не нужно полагаться на эти "сервисы", вот я сохранил морду на комп, общий вес файла+папки с графикой 531 кб.
Вообще к моему совету прислушайтесь, не думаю, что кто-то может предложить еще какие-то решения, кроме платных "анализов" и "оптимизации работы".

Благодарю Garin33, как с деньгами будет по свободнее обязательно обращусь к платным сервисам!

Спасибо вам за советы!

dma84
На сайте с 21.04.2009
Offline
168
#7

В секции head стоит тег <base href='http://www.merlak.com/' />

зачем у всех ссылок пишите href="http://www.merlak.com/....." ?

ИМХО, лишний вес, причём, учитывая количество внутренних ссылок на странице - 462 по 21 байту, получаем почти 9,5 килобайт ненужной информации

Тег <meta http-equiv="X-UA-Compatible" content="IE=7" /> у вас вообще не работает, он должен идти самым первым в секции head (к весу страницы не относится)

Вес главной страницы увеличивается из-за инлайн Джаваскриптов, но это даже не минус, а, скорее, плюс, т.к. меньше запросов к серверу.

Разметка кода - ну тут кому как, можно сэкономить пару лишних (кило)байт на отступах между тегами.

Вот такие пироги. Ещё можно сжать css и js, объединить их в один файл, юзать gzip для всех текстовых файлов, сжимать картинки и т.д. и т.п.

Merlak
На сайте с 19.03.2010
Offline
18
#8
dma84:
В секции head стоит тег <base href='http://www.merlak.com/' />
зачем у всех ссылок пишите href="http://www.merlak.com/....." ?
ИМХО, лишний вес, причём, учитывая количество внутренних ссылок на странице - 462 по 21 байту, получаем почти 9,5 килобайт ненужной информации

Тег <meta http-equiv="X-UA-Compatible" content="IE=7" /> у вас вообще не работает, он должен идти самым первым в секции head (к весу страницы не относится)

Вес главной страницы увеличивается из-за инлайн Джаваскриптов, но это даже не минус, а, скорее, плюс, т.к. меньше запросов к серверу.

Разметка кода - ну тут кому как, можно сэкономить пару лишних (кило)байт на отступах между тегами.

Вот такие пироги. Ещё можно сжать css и js, объединить их в один файл, юзать gzip для всех текстовых файлов, сжимать картинки и т.д. и т.п.

Яяяясно,... Спасибо dma84!

getnaked
На сайте с 13.02.2011
Offline
62
#9

Сжать CSS через codebeautifier.

Изображения сжать через Smushit или PunyPNG.

Ну и да, если много мелких изображений, то лучше воспользоваться спрайтами.

Мой блог (http://getked.ru)
dma84
На сайте с 21.04.2009
Offline
168
#10
getnaked:
Сжать CSS через codebeautifier.
Изображения сжать через Smushit или PunyPNG.

codebeautifier - да, а вот изображения лучше сжимать UleadSmartSaverPro или Advanced JPEG Compressor.

НО! Многие сжималки для JPEG почему-то коробят красный цвет (создаётся тёмно-красная, вплоть до чёрного, каёмка), так что в ряде случаев можно юзать Фотошоповское сохранение для web и устройств

12

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ий